Could anyone tell me whether it is possible to insert Word Art similar to that in versions of MS Word from 2003 and before?  The Word Art in MS Word 2010 only seems to appear in straight lines, whereas I would sometimes prefer to have the writing in the style of a curved banner?  Have MS just removed this option, oram I looking in the wrong place? It just doesn't seem to be an option? Thanks. P.S, I know the text can be offset at an angle, but clicking on the small green circle, but I want the writing to curve?

Word 2010's WordArt is a bit more powerful than you suspect, I believe. Insert a WordArt object, then, in Drawing Tools - Format, look at Text Effects - Transform. Does that give you what you want?

If not, you can still get the old style. Save the file in Word 2003 format, and now when you choose Insert - WordArt, you'll see the legacy choices.

    I used to be able to stretch the words in Word Art by simply clicking on the corners and "stretching" the box.  The words inside would stretch with it.  Now, the word size stays the same, only the box stretches.  This doesn't help a lot when you are using WA to label things, etc.  Am I not seeing the correct tool to stretch the word with the box, or is that option now gone also?

    I believe if you apply any of the Transform effects (under Text Effects in the WordArt Styles group of the contextual Drawing Tools | Format tab), then you can stretch the WordArt object as before.
